Question

In each question, four alternatives are given for the Idiom/ Phrase given in bold in the sentence. Choose the alternative which best expresses the meaning of the Idiom/ Phrase. More than five thousand cars sold so far. The new model is selling like hot cakes .

A to have a secret advantage that is suddenly revealed to change the game
B to be completed
C be a great commercial success
D be in charge of what is happening
E effortlessly prepared or done
Practice Next

Hey! Ask a query